Dakota “Cody” Hanks, 27, of Summersville, WV passed away on Thursday, November 27, 2024 in the WVU-Medicine Summersville Regional Medical Center after complications from pneumonia. Born April 14, 1997 at Beckley, he was a son Melissa Johnson Hanks and the late Samuel “Sam” Hanks. He was also preceded in death by his maternal grandmother, Bonnie Johnson and by his paternal grandparents, Edward and Gladys Hanks.
He attended Zoar Baptist Church, enjoyed spending time with his family and friends and making everyone smile.
Those left to cherish his memory are his mother, Melissa Hanks; sister, Kendra; companion, Christina and her daughter, Roni; grandfather, Buck Johnson; aunt, Jeannie (Mike) Grose; special uncle, Stevie Johnson; and a host of other friends, uncles, and cousins.
Funeral services will be held at 12:00 (noon) on Wednesday, December 4, 2024 in the White-Anderson Funeral Home and Cremation Center with Pastor Eddie Green officiating. Interment will follow in the Arnett Church Cemetery on Panther Mountain Road near Drennen.
Friends may call at the funeral home on Wednesday one-hour prior to the funeral services.
